Nakli Mother Character Analysis

Nakli Mother is a character from the Bollywood comedy-action film Bol Bachchan. The film, directed by Rohit Shetty and released in 2012, features a star-studded cast including Ajay Devgn, Abhishek Bachchan, Asin, and Prachi Desai. Nakli Mother, played by actress Renuka Israni, is a pivotal character in the film who adds humor and drama to the storyline. In Bol Bachchan, Nakli Mother is portrayed as a kind and loving woman who is caught up in a web of lies and deception. She pretends to be the mother of one of the main characters, played by Abhishek Bachchan, but in reality, she is not related to him at all. Her character brings a comedic element to the film as she tries to maintain her charade while navigating the chaos that ensues. Nakli Mother's character is essential to the plot of Bol Bachchan as her actions and decisions have a significant impact on the events that unfold throughout the film. As the story progresses, her true identity is revealed, leading to a series of hilarious and heartwarming moments that keep the audience engaged. Renuka Israni's portrayal of Nakli Mother garnered praise from critics and audiences alike, solidifying her as a talented and versatile actress in the Bollywood industry. Overall, Nakli Mother is a memorable character in Bol Bachchan who adds depth and charm to the storyline. Her comedic antics, coupled with the emotional moments she shares with the other characters, make her a standout presence in the film. Renuka Israni's performance as Nakli Mother showcases her acting prowess and ability to bring a character to life with authenticity and humor.

What 16 personality type is Nakli Mother?

Nakli Mother from Bol Bachchan could potentially be an ESFJ (Extraverted, Sensing, Feeling, Judging) personality type. ESFJs are typically known for being warm, caring, and organized individuals who prioritize harmony and maintaining social order. In the movie, Nakli Mother is depicted as a nurturing and protective figure who takes care of her family and community. She is seen as a peacemaker, trying to maintain balance and keep everyone happy. Her strong sense of duty and responsibility towards her family is evident throughout the film. Furthermore, ESFJs are known for their attention to detail and practical nature, which can be seen in Nakli Mother's approach to problem-solving and decision-making. She is shown to be efficient and methodical in managing the various challenges that come her way. Overall, Nakli Mother's traits align closely with those of an ESFJ, making it a plausible personality type for her character in Bol Bachchan. Her warmth, nurturing nature, and focus on maintaining harmony make her a quintessential ESFJ.

Which Enneagram Type is Nakli Mother?

Nakli Mother from Bol Bachchan exhibits traits of an Enneagram wing type 2w1. As a 2w1, she is driven by a desire to be helpful and supportive to others while also having a strong sense of right and wrong. This manifests in her personality through her caring and nurturing nature towards her family and community. She is often seen going out of her way to assist others and ensure that everyone around her is taken care of. However, she also has a strict moral compass and cannot stand to see injustice or immorality. Overall, Nakli Mother's 2w1 wing type influences her actions and decisions, leading her to be a compassionate and moral character in the film Bol Bachchan.
